Recently, I was talking with an auto mechanic about having some work done on my 1953 Pontiac. I was a little taken back when he asked me if it had a Powerglide or a HydraMatic transmission in it.
Who ever heard of a Powerglide in a Pontiac?? Well, he was absolutely correct about his questioning.
I found this article on the net that was written by Thomas E. Bonsall the noted automotive historian and author.

I lived in Detroit when that fire occurred. Even in Northwest Detroit, many, many miles from Ypsilanti, you could see the dark smoke in the sky. Not only did Pontiac recieve a substitute transmission, but Olds and Cadillac had to do with Dyna-slow for a while. I do not believe it took very long for GM to figure out how to get Hydramatics back into production, because the cars with the substitute transmissions are not very common.

Lincoln also used Cadillac Hydramatics up to 1954. But do to the fire, 7500 1953 Lincolns could not be built as Ford had no other trans option available. So Ford went to work on modifing the Ford-O-Matic to handle more horsepower. It was used starting in 1955 Lincolns. |
